Why Coolant Service Matters
Your engine creates significant heat every time you drive. The cooling system helps manage that heat by circulating coolant through the engine and radiator, helping maintain operating temperatures within an intended range. Without proper coolant levels and system performance, excessive heat can create drivability concerns and added stress on engine components.
Coolant does more than temperature management. It also helps protect internal cooling system passages from corrosion and buildup while supporting consistent circulation throughout the system. Over time, coolant can break down, become contaminated, or lose effectiveness, making routine service an important part of long-term vehicle maintenance.

Signs Your Cooling System May Need Attention
Cooling system concerns can appear gradually or show up more suddenly depending on the issue. Some drivers first notice a temperature gauge climbing higher than expected, while others may spot coolant beneath the vehicle or receive dashboard warnings.
Additional warning signs may include overheating, sweet-smelling odors, visible leaks, inconsistent cabin heat performance, steam from under the hood, or a vehicle that runs noticeably hotter during traffic or longer trips. Because cooling system issues can involve multiple components, diagnostics help identify the exact cause.
